Curling or Buckling Shingles



Occasionally, you might notice curling or bending roof shingles on your roof, which's a clear indicator something's wrong. This problem usually suggests that your shingles are aging or have been jeopardized. When roof shingles crinkle, they shed their efficiency, allowing water to seep underneath them, potentially leading to leaks and further damage.


You need to pay attention to whether the curling is occurring at the sides or in the middle of the roof shingles. Edges crinkling upwards recommend that your roof shingles are drying out, while those curling downwards may suggest wetness issues below the surface area.

Twisting shingles, on the other hand, can signify that your roofing system's underlayment isn't providing proper assistance, which can bring about architectural issues over time.

Overlooking these signs can escalate concerns, leading to pricey repairs. If you see curling or distorting tiles, it's critical to evaluate your roof extra carefully.

Granules in Gutters



Granules in your gutters can signal that your roofing is nearing the end of its lifespan. These little, loosened bits normally come from asphalt shingles, which normally wear down over time. If you discover a buildup of granules, it's an indication that your tiles are deteriorating and might no longer be supplying ample security for your home.

As you examine your rain gutters, take note of the amount of granules present. A few granules here and there can be regular, particularly after a tornado. Nonetheless, if you locate a considerable accumulation or if your seamless gutters are continually full of these bits, it's time to do something about it.

Granules offer a vital objective-- they help protect your roof shingles from UV rays and add to their total toughness. When they start to wash away, your roofing system becomes a lot more susceptible to damage.

Roof Age



The life expectancy of your roof plays an essential function in determining whether it needs substitute. Many roofings last between 20 to three decades, depending on the products used and regional climate conditions. If your roofing is nearing or has surpassed this age, it's time to consider a substitute.

Mold And Mildew or Mold Development



If you spot mold or mildew growth in your attic or on your ceiling, it's a strong sign that your roof covering might be jeopardized. These unpleasant patches can create because of long term moisture, commonly a sign of roofing problems. The visibility of mold or mold recommends that water is getting in someplace, creating a wet environment that promotes growth.

You could see dark places or a musty scent when you venture right into your attic room. If you do, do not overlook these indicators. Mold and mildew and mold not only influence your home's aesthetic appeals yet can likewise pose significant health dangers. Breathing in mold and mildew spores can lead to respiratory system concerns and allergic reactions, especially for sensitive individuals.
